Title :
Capturing tacit architectural knowledge using the repertory grid technique (NIER track): (nier track)
Author :
Tofan, Dan ; Galster, Matthias ; Avgeriou, Paris
Author_Institution :
Univ. of Groningen, Groningen, Netherlands
Abstract :
Knowledge about the architecture of a software-intensive system tends to vaporize easily. This leads to increased maintenance costs. We explore a new idea: utilizing the repertory grid technique to capture tacit architectural knowledge. Particularly, we investigate the elicitation of design decision alternatives and their characteristics. To study the applicability of this idea, we performed an exploratory study. Seven independent subjects applied the repertory grid technique to document a design decision they had to take in previous projects. Then, we interviewed each subject to understand their perception about the technique. We identified advantages and disadvantages of using the technique. The main advantage is the reasoning support it provides; the main disadvantage is the additional effort it requires. Also, applying the technique depends on the context of the project. Using the repertory grid technique is a promising approach for fighting architectural knowledge vaporization.
Keywords :
document handling; software architecture; software maintenance; architectural knowledge vaporization; design decision alternatives; design decision documentation; maintenance costs; repertory grid technique; software intensive system architecture; tacit architectural knowledge; Computer architecture; Educational institutions; Encoding; Knowledge engineering; Psychology; Software architecture; repertory grid; software architecture; tacit architecture knowledge;
Conference_Titel :
Software Engineering (ICSE), 2011 33rd International Conference on
Conference_Location :
Honolulu, HI
Print_ISBN :
978-1-4503-0445-0
Electronic_ISBN :
0270-5257
DOI :
10.1145/1985793.1985944